What is parameter estimation?

Parameter estimation uses Statistical relationships between historical data and other variables (for example, square footage in a building) to calculate estimates of activity parameters such as cost, budget, and duration.

What is parametric cost estimation?

Parametric cost estimates are Use regression or other statistical methods to develop parametric techniques for cost-estimating relationships (CERs). CER is an equation used to estimate a given cost element using a relationship to one or more independent variables.

Are parameter estimates bottom-up?

Bottom-up estimation starts by breaking down the project into individual activities and then having subject matter experts create estimates for each activity. Parameter estimation relies on mathematical models to predict project costs based on selected project characteristics.

What is an analogous estimate?

analogy estimation technique Use information from similar projects to build cost estimates based on available data. Analogical estimation needs to include expert judgment to establish the reusability of the data. Use analogous estimation when project information is limited.

How to do bottom-up estimation?

5 Steps to Bottom-Up Estimation

  1. Identify the tasks required for all projects.
  2. Estimate all tasks identified in your WBS or project activity definition.
  3. Identify task dependencies.
  4. Identify the resources needed to complete all tasks.
  5. Determine when resources should complete these tasks.

When should bottom-up estimates be used instead of top-down estimates?

generalize. Accurate estimates are an important part of making sure you have a realistic timeline. Bottom-up estimates are generally more accurate, but top-down estimation techniques can also provide a reasonable estimate of progress with less effort.

What is the three-point estimation technique?

The three point estimate is A management technique for determining the likely outcomes of future events based on available information. The term refers to the three points it measures: the best-case estimate, the most likely estimate, and the worst-case estimate.

What is a top-down estimate?

Top-down estimation occurs When company management imposes cost and/or duration on a project, usually without a detailed cost analysis. The estimation process is based on input from a group of experienced managers, possibly supplemented by external experts.
